При вводе в эксплуатацию сабжа столкнулся с неведомой хуйней проблемой…
Собрано два массива, RAID 1 из SSD и RAID 5 из трех HDD, один HDD отдан под журнал, второй резервный. На первый массив установлен Windows Server 2019, второй, соответственно, под данные.
При включении в BIOS опции «Advanced» → «SATA And RST Configuration» → «Storage Option ROM/UEFI Driver» в значение «UEFI», при мягкой перезагрузке, когда питание не сбрасывается, перестают определяться SSD2), а инициализация надолго останавливается на «DXE--AHCI Initialization..» c кодом «A2», при том, что HDD инициализируются всегда нормально! Если сбросить питание или вместо перезагрузки использовать выключение/включение, то проблемы нет – все диски инициализируются стабильно нормально! Beep-коды распознать не получается, как-то их там одновременно много…
Несколько дней общался с поддержкой Supermicro – они попробовали воспроизвести проблему, но не получилось, т.к. в наличии у них оказались только простые HDD и SSD старой серии (SSDSC2BA200G3), где все было нормально. Прислали на тест бета-версию BIOS5), которая не помогла. Я в свою очередь попробовал использовать простые SSD Kingston SUV500, с которыми также не было проблем! В результате было решено, что SSD новой серии (SSDSC2KB240GZ01) не полностью совместимы с платой X11SRL-F и… сегодня проблема не решается без замены оборудования!
…проблема решается обновлением прошивки SSD до версии, не ниже 7CV10111!
В режиме же «Legacy» все работает нормально, но…
…невозможно включить безопасную загрузку, т.к. при её включении следующие опции принудительно начинают работать в режиме «UEFI», хотя в настройках может быть написано «Legacy»6):
…и мы возвращаемся к началу статьи!
Еще один не очевидный нюанс – чтобы увидеть и зайти, используя <CTRL-I>, в «Intel Virtual RAID on CPU - SATA Option ROM», да, тот, который «Legacy», нужно установить опцию «Onboard Video Option ROM» в значение… кто бы подумал! – «Legacy»! Иначе вместо приглашения нажать две кнопки, скромно пишется «DXE--Legacy OPROM Initialization..», что, в общем-то, удобно, когда все настроено.
Обсуждение
Если быть точнее, то эту проблему решает прошивка 7CV10111 от Июля 2022, о чем сказано в примечаниях к этому выпуску (https://wiki.soloshin.su/_media/windows/server/2019/supermicro/x11srl-f/bios/vroc/sst-cli-release-notes-727314-009us.pdf), но прошивка 7CV10120 от Марта 2023 года не возвращает ее обратно, что очень отрадно. :D
Часть 1-ая.
(1U/1029P-WTR/2x4215R/256GB/2x1GbE/2xPSU/RMKit), MB:X11DDW-L, BACKPLAIN: BPN-SAS3-113A-N2
Проблема : В 4 и 5 корзину (счет от 0 слева) втыкаем диски: SSD Intel D3-S4620 1.92 Тб SSDSC2KG019TZ01 (наверное их основное отличие что им нужно еще питание +12В).
Все хорошо, они везде видны , можно сделать RAID1 средствами наплатного контроллера, ОС тоже видит.
Но до ПЕРВОЙ же перезагрузки : Пуск-Перезагрузить. Сервер уходит в ребут и "теряет" 4и5 диск. Как это выглядит: Он очень долго загружается , особенно на этапе : dxe ahci initialization , если же дождаться возможности входа в БИОС, дисков там не будет, если не мешать - пойдет загрузка ОС, опять таки очень долго - минут 15-20 ... И в ОС диски так же не видны будут ни в каком виде.
А теперь самое интересное - если выключить сервер: Пуск-Завершение работы, а потом включить сервер кнопкой или через IPMI, то все восстанавливается , даже RAID1 из 4и5 дисков собран и виден для ОС. Также если диски вытащить при включенном сервере и вставить обратно - они тоже появятся. Но опять же до первой перезагрузки.
Если вместо 4и5 использовать 6и7 корзину - результат аналогичный.
в 0и1 корзине RAID1 2x400 GB SSD INTEL ssdsc2bx400g4 OS WIN
в 2и3 корзине RAID1 2x480 GB SSD INTEL ssdsc2kb480g7 Данные
-для WIndows 2022 - это "RAID-контроллер SATA для набора микросхем Intel" (файл iaStorAVC.sys, ver.15.44.0.1015) Поставщик: Intel Corporation
-для WIndows 2012R2 - это "RAID-контроллер SATA для набора микросхем серии Intel (R) C600" (файл iaStorAV.sys, ver.12.0.1.1019) Поставщик: Intel Corporation
С ними сервер перезагружается нормально, но надо отключить еще "Автоматическое обновление драйверов" , а то возвращается "правильный" не стабильный драйвер, это раз.
И второе к этими драйверами я не смог подобрать утилиту администрирования RAID, они или не устанавливались, либо не видели RAID контроллер/тома/диски. Вот такой "костыль", хорошо что больше не придется пользоваться !
Большое спасибо.
Но, увы, без утилиты VROC, это не жизнеспособное решение в производственной среде, ибо, без системы оповещений, RAID резко теряет в общей надежности, особенно, если нет диска горячего резерва...